The Delta VFD25AMH43ANSAA is a Frame E frequency converter from the VFD-MH series, rated for 11 kW (15 HP) motor applications on a 3-phase 380-480 VAC supply. It delivers 28.0 A continuous output current, with a Heavy Duty input rating of 27.5 A and a Normal Duty input of 30.8 A — the Heavy Duty figure is the one to size branch protection by if the load profile includes constant-torque segments like conveyors or positive-displacement pumps.
The Heavy Duty / Normal Duty split governs the thermal capacity. Heavy Duty 27.5 A input (27.5 A input current under heavy duty) supports constant-torque loads — conveyors, extruders, positive-displacement pumps — where the motor pulls rated current across the speed range. Normal Duty 30.8 A (30.8 A input under normal duty) applies to variable-torque loads like centrifugal pumps and fans, where current drops with speed. The 28.0 A rated output current is the continuous limit at the motor terminals; stay under it to avoid I²t trips on sustained runs.
Input and output considerations
The operating voltage range spans 323-528 VAC, covering nominal 380 V, 400 V, and 480 V grids with the stated -15% / +10% tolerance. Frequency tolerance is 47-63 Hz, so it handles weak generator supplies or off-nominal mains without tripping. The carrier frequency is adjustable from 2 to 15 kHz (factory set at 4 kHz); raising it quiets the motor but increases heat dissipation in the drive — expect derating above 4 kHz if ambient exceeds 40 °C. The EMC filter is listed as optional, meaning the drive ships without an internal filter as standard; if the installation must meet EN 55011 Class A or B conducted emissions, an external filter (or the filtered variant of this model) is required.
